Lakhs of devotees bathed in Sarayu in Ramnavami in Ayodhya

by Ana Lopez

The festival of Sri Ram Navami is being celebrated with great pomp in Sri Ramnagari Ayodhya. On this occasion in all the monasteries and temples of Ayodhya birth of Shri Ram Lalla, Sohar songs are sung in the temples. The temples are lavishly decorated. A large number of devotees are coming to Ayodhya to have darshan of Lord Ram from this morning. The entire city of Ayodhya is overflowing with devotees. Police and administration are keeping vigilance to prevent any untoward incident in Ayodhya.

Mariya Purushottam Sri Rama was born on the ninth day of Chaitra Navratri as the son of Kaushalya, one of the three queens of Chakraborty Maharaja Dasaratha of Ayodhya. The great festival of the birth of their beloved Ram Lalla was celebrated by the people of Ayodhya with great fanfare and joy. Even today people celebrate Ramnavami with great pomp. Devotees and sages coming to Ayodhya take a dip in the Sarayu and visit most of the monasteries and temples in Ayodhya including Shri Ram Janmabhoomi, Hanuman Garhi, Kanak Bhavan.

To monitor the situation the whole of Ayodhya has been divided into 7 zones and in-charges have been made for all. These sectors have also been divided and appointed DSP and Inspector Label Officers. Also parking arrangements have been made at 7 places in Ayodhya. Along with this, PAC and para force have been deployed for the convenience of the devotees. Keeping security in mind, the devotees are being monitored with drone cameras so that they do not face any kind of trouble. No parking and no entry zones have also been created and route diversions have been implemented. Where there are potholes, they have been removed and barricaded. Proper arrangements have been made for people to bathe in Saryu river.
